Microsoft Windows NTFS Heap-Based Buffer Overflow Vulnerability Allowing Local Remote Code Execution

Vulnerability

A heap-based buffer overflow vulnerability has been identified in the Windows NTFS file system. This vulnerability allows an unauthorized attacker to execute code locally. The issue arises when a user mounts a specially crafted virtual hard disk (VHD) file, which can lead to the execution of malicious code on the system.

Impact

Exploitation of this vulnerability could lead to unauthorized local execution of code, allowing an attacker to execute arbitrary commands or programs with the privileges of the user who mounted the VHD file.

Remediation

Users can apply the security update for this vulnerability, which is included in the July 2026 Monthly Rollup, available through the Microsoft Update Catalog. Specific update details can be found in the Microsoft Knowledge Base articles KB5099444 for Windows Server 2012 R2, KB5099445 for Windows Server 2012, KB5099536 for Windows Server 2025, KB5101650 for Windows 11 versions 24H2 and 25H2, KB5099539 for Windows 10 versions 22H2 and 21H2, KB5099535 for Windows Server 2016, KB5099538 for Windows Server 2019, and KB5099540 for Windows Server 2022.
